Western Illinois University Singers Win First Place in the American Prize in American Music

The Western Illinois University Singers were named the first place national co-winners of The American Prize in American Music (College/University Division), winning the coveted Ernst Bacon Memorial American music award for their performance of “Considering Matthew Shepard.” Ensembles of all types (instrumental, stage and vocal) and levels, high school to professional, from around the United States, submitted recordings in late April 2020. Chess Players Invited To Bettendorf Public Library’s Adult Chess Club for Adults Saturday

The Bettendorf Public Library is offering chess players the perfect opportunity to hone their skills at its Bettendorf Adult Chess Club. On Saturday, October 23rd from 10:00 AM to 12:00 PM, players from around the community are invited to match up against other players in casual games. The Bettendorf Adult Chess Club meets at the Bettendorf Public Library located at 2950 Learning Campus Dr. in Bettendorf. No registration is required to attend this free program. 'Think B4 You Drink' Event Oct. 29 at Western Illinois University

The Western Illinois University Student Development and Success Center will host students, faculty and staff for “Think B4 You Drink” from noon-2 p.m. Friday, Oct. 29 in the grassy area behind Stipes Hall. The event is aimed at educating students about safe alcohol consumption around the Halloween holiday, including drinking and driving, legal and medical ramifications, sex education and information on consent.
